Concert

Evening Performances


23 Mar 2022, 7:30pm - 9:00pm

Great Hall, Richard Hoggart Building

Event overview

Cost Free, with unreserved seating
Department Music
Contact i.burman(@gold.ac.uk)

Join us for this informal and eclectic evening of music making, featuring The Laptop Ensemble, Improvisors Collective, String Ensemble, Cello Ensemble & chamber groups.

Students from the department share music they have been working on this term, including JS Bach Brandenburg Concerto No 4 (with soloists Katie Grout, Meghan Marshall and Francesca Girdlestone), arrangements by Natalie Dalcher and the Danish String Quartet and the Marigold Quartet play 2 Movements by Harry Burleigh.

The Laptop Ensemble, directed by Jenn Kirby, makes use of controllers and sensors, explores digital instrument design and live electronics, and collaborates with other musicians/ensembles/art forms.

The Improvisors Collective, led by Iris Garrelfs, range from open graphic/text scores and structures to completely free improvisation. It features all manners of instruments / technologies / voices / crisp packets.
